Mathia Holsinger (Liberto) passed away peacefully on August 6, 2024, at Trinity Hospital. She was born on July 20th, 1938, in Weirton, West Virginia and was a long-time resident of Steubenville, Ohio. She worked as a switchboard operator for Weirton Steel. She was a loving, devoted wife, mother and grandmother who never stopped giving. Mathia was the sweetest, kindest, most giving soul, which was evident to all who met her. She impacted everyone who knew her through her willingness to help, unwavering support, and deep commitment to those she loved. To love and be loved by her was a true blessing. Mathia was preceded in death by the love of her life for 64 years, husband Arthur Holsinger; son, Eric Holsinger; mother, Josephine (LoPresti) Rizzo; step-father, Charles Rizzo; father, Sam Liberto; brother, John Liberto; and brother, Larry Liberto Sr. She is survived by her daughter, Stephanie Holsinger; beloved granddaughter, Isabelle Pratt; sister, Frances (Liberto) Milano; and many close nieces and nephews.
